Today I had my first race with my Moto. It was a hot day and the track was perfect, not to much dust.

First moto went ok, took a top 5 position, dunno excactly, from a total of over 20 quads. Had to race against some fast ones like the new Polaris MX with KTM engine, W-tec Evo with CRF450, W-tec with KTM 525, KTM 625 and some other 450's (heavily tuned).

After the first moto the Moto got lots of attention, people are like "what is that" and "omg, it's fast". And they also liked the sound (fmf ti and podfilter)

The second moto did not go so good. In the first lap a Polaris 525 stalled in a corner and I was close behind him and had to stop and then someone else behind me did not notice it and hit me full speed. So my FMF ti is a mess, muffler is destroyed and the header bend. I did not notice it untill after the race, I still took a top 5 position.

Lucky thing is there is a exhaust manufacturer 200 yards from here. I'm gonna see if they can fix the muffler. I think I can repair the header myself, since it's only bend a bit.

BTW I have an fmf ti the the inner core had been broken on both ends and a fellow daler told me to cut it off straight and then cut the outer can down to fit the core length again and then rivet it back together. SO now I have a custom fmf ti that is 1.75 inches shorter than stock :-) Anyhow you might be able to do the same thing with whats left of your can. Just my 2c

Awesome!Yes the Ti can can usually be straightened out as long as they arent cracked.Just find a socket or something same dia to drive through the core and can itself.

If an post pics of your Ti system damage, I am pretty sure that someone here would be glad to give advice on how to fix this the best way possible. Keep in mind that the Ti headers are pretty brittle, so I would consider using a propane tourch to heat it before you try to bend it.
